On Sunday December 04, 2011, the Agat Christmas Lights were officially lit to welcome the

Christmas Season thanks to the Agat Community of volunteers from the Mayors Office and

residents worked tireless to make the lighting display a success.

 

Santa Claus and his helpers were also present to wave and spread good cheer to all present.

 

 

Mayor Carol Tayama thanked the residents in attendance and all the volunteers who help make

the lights possible. Once darkness set in, the Christmas Lights were officially turned on for the

first time this season and light refreshments were served.

 

The Christmas lights display provide a message of good cheer and tidings to all who pass by

the lights. The light displays is a reminder of the reason for the season. To all Christians,

it signifies the purpose we celebrate Christmas and the lighted Belen display or nativity scene

of Jesus birth.

Entertainment was provided by the Oceanview Middle School Choir led by their

instructor/conductor Rainier Tanalgo.
